Biography
Bonnie is a Lean/Continuous Improvement Trainer and Consultant for Des Moines Area Community College. She is also a Certified Hypnotist & Hypnosis Instructor for the National Guild of Hypnotists, a published author, and an Independent Certified Health Coach. Her passion is educating people to think better, work better, feel better, and be better!As a Lean consultant/trainer she designs user-friendly curriculum, trains trainers, and leads process improvement activities throughout the country for all types of organizations including city/state governments, manufacturing, service organizations, higher education, and K-12 education in addition to DMACC's six campuses. She's conducted over 1300 training sessions in Lean and Leadership programs for over 150 organizations.
Her lean knowledge and drive to educate others on process improvement stems from 15 years in manufacturing working for Corporations such as Pella, 3M and Maytag and more than 20 years as a consultant, trainer and educator.
Her passion is to help people to improve what they do, how they do it, how they feel (mentally and physically), and help them reach their full potential. Hence her work as a Lean practitioner, hypnotist, author and health coach.

Community College’s Lean Efforts Save Time, Money.
Published: Apr 16, 2010 by ASQ
Authors: Bonnie Slykhuis
Subjects:
Education
The article highlights how Des Moines Area Community College began it's formal continuous improvement journey. It goes on to share some of the major processes that were reviewed using Lean curriculum and methodologies co-developed by Iowa's 15 community colleges. The article shares results of those projects and common outcomes of those lean initiatives.
